Their prices for Norton (http://in-source.net/brand/symantec/) are really nice. Rip-off (http://ripoffreport.com/) doesn't have anything negative on them. Maybe they're legit.

They offer no trials. You must pay for software before downloading it. If you encounter problems, they say they will give you your money back, but with the following caveat...

-{ Quote: "But before you will ask for a refund – please visit 8.1-.8.4 terms section of our User Agreement and make sure that reason of your refund will be issued by our Support Team." }-I searched for the User Agreement but couldn't find it on their site. I'm not saying it isn't available somewhere -- just that I couldn't find it.

This Site as per McAfee SiteAdvisor (http://www.siteadvisor.com/sites/in-source.net) (one review) and Web Of Trust (http://www.mywot.com/en/scorecard/in-source.net) (no reviews). WHOIS: Site IP Address is from Germany - Netdirekt E.k and the Domain Name's Registrant is Seo Top, Red square, 1, Moscow, Moscow 127000, Russian Federation. I advise Caution.
